And what aircraft they were. The sleek Comet, the first jet airliner. The awesome delta winged Vulcan, an intercontinental bomber that could be thrown about the sky like a fighter. The Hawker Hunter, the most beautiful fighter jet ever built and the Lightning, which could zoom ten miles above the clouds in a couple of minutes
